What are data dimensions?

Data dimensions are attributes or perspectives by which data can be categorized, organized, and analyzed. In the context of data management and analytics, dimensions such as time, geography, product, or customer allow users to slice and dice data for deeper insights. For example, a sales dataset might have dimensions like region and sales period, enabling users to analyze performance by different locations or times. Understanding data dimensions is essential for building effective reports, dashboards, and business intelligence solutions. They help transform raw data into meaningful information for decision-making.

What are some common challenges faced by professionals working in data dimensions roles, and how can they overcome them?

Professionals in data dimensions roles often encounter challenges related to ensuring data quality, consistency, and proper integration across multiple data sources. Managing large volumes of data and maintaining accurate dimensional hierarchies can be complex, especially in organizations with rapidly evolving datasets. To overcome these challenges, it's important to establish clear data governance practices, collaborate closely with data engineers and business analysts, and leverage robust data management tools. Continuous learning and staying updated on best practices in data modeling and warehousing also contribute to long-term success in this field.

Data Analyst Role and responsibilities:
The Data Analyst role is comparing parts between 3-4 different systems, and determining which ones exist in each system (normalizing). Then there is the task of categorizing and gathering more attributes for each of those parts (manufacturer, manufacturer part #, superseding part #, size, dimensions, voltage, ratings). We have an overall project manager person that has done this before managing the overall effort. We need an IT person to scrub in and do the heavy
This person will consolidate (industrial) parts into a system that client currently using.
Need to consolidate ecommerce site across 3 different systems into a catalogue to increase efficiency and ordering new parts
There are ERP SMEs and business process SMEs a phone call away.
